首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

FPGA | LVDS屏幕接口应用

大侠可以关注FPGA技术江湖,在“闯荡江湖”、"行侠仗义"栏里获取其他感兴趣资源,或者一起煮酒言欢。 今天给大侠带来基于FPGALVDS屏幕接口应用,话不多说,上货。 ?...2 LVDS应用 这里来看一个LVDS应用例子: ?...那么对于产品设计,LVDS接口有单6,双6,单8,双8之分,我们怎么选LVDS接口呢?经过咨询相关屏幕厂家,得到以下回复。 ?...也就是说,选接口是由屏幕分辨率决定,你选屏幕分辨率高了,就得用高位数,毕竟高分辨率要求基色信号位数越多,才能在屏幕上显示更多色彩。...上面是不集成LVDS主控应用方案,如全志H6,显示接口只有6bit RGB接口和HDMI接口,无LVDS接口

1.8K20

Go 编程 | 连载 19 - 接口应用

本文紧接 Go 编程 | 连载 18 - 接口 Interface 内容 三、接口也支持继承 结构体可以通过组合实现面向对象继承特性,接口也可以通过组合实现继承。...IronMan{man, "Earth 616"} mark44.Fly() mark44.AntiHulk() } 再次调用 main 方法,输出结果如下: 飞行ing 反浩克ing 四、空接口应用场景...Go 中允许接口中不包含任何方法,既允许空接口存在,空接口可以直接定义; type 接口名 interface { } 也可以通过变量声明一个空接口 var 变量名 interface{} 空接口变量可以被赋值任何类型数据...空接口作为 Map 值 在定义 Map 时候通常都需要指定 Map 键和值类型,也就是说 Map 中值类型是固定,但是如果使用空接口作为值类型的话,则值可以为任意类型。...前面提到空接口类型变量可以接收任意类型数据,那么将空接口作为函数参数之后,函数参数也将不受类型限制。

56310
您找到你想要的搜索结果了吗?
是的
没有找到

从0开始构建一个Oauth2Server服务 用户登录及授权

可以按照您希望任何方式对用户进行身份验证,因为这在 OAuth 2.0 规范中没有指定。大多数服务使用传统用户名/密码登录来验证其用户,但这绝不是解决问题唯一方法。...授权接口 The Authorization Interface 授权界面是用户在收到来自第三方应用程序授权请求时将看到屏幕。这通常也称为“同意屏幕”或“许可提示”。...例如,当登录 Gmail 时,您不会期望 Google 询问您 Gmail 是否可以知道您帐户信息,因为应用程序 (Gmail) 和 OAuth 服务器都是同一公司产品一部分。...但是,如果您登录到将从您 Gmail 帐户发送电子邮件第三方邮件列表应用程序,那么作为用户您了解该第三方应用程序将被授予访问权限内容以及它将是什么变得至关重要可以使用您帐户。...授权接口通常具有以下组件: 网站名称和徽标 该服务应该很容易被用户识别,因为他们需要知道他们授予访问权限服务。但是你在你主页上标识你网站应该与授权界面一致。

15730

OAuth 详解 什么是 OAuth?

Scope (OAuth 范围) 范围是您在应用程序请求权限时在授权屏幕上看到内容。...您通常能够登录到仪表板以查看您已授予访问权限应用程序并撤销同意OAuth 参与者 OAuth 流程中参与者如下: 资源所有者:拥有资源服务器中数据。...当然,您需要对应用程序进行身份验证,因此如果您未对资源服务器进行身份验证,它会要求您登录。如果您已经有一个缓存会话 cookie,您只会看到同意对话框。查看同意对话框并同意。...范围来自 Gmail API。redirect_uri 是授权授予应返回到客户端应用程序 URL。这应该与来自客户注册过程(在 DMV 处)值相匹配。您不希望授权被退回到外国应用程序。...它们是必要,因为客户能力,我们需要如何获得客户同意,谁正在同意,这给 OAuth 增加了很多复杂性。 当人们问您是否支持 OAuth 时,您必须澄清他们要求。

4.4K20

开发中需要知道相关知识点:什么是 OAuth?

Scope (OAuth 范围) 范围是您在应用程序请求权限时在授权屏幕上看到内容。...您通常能够登录到仪表板以查看您已授予访问权限应用程序并撤销同意OAuth 参与者 OAuth 流程中参与者如下: 资源所有者:拥有资源服务器中数据。...当然,您需要对应用程序进行身份验证,因此如果您未对资源服务器进行身份验证,它会要求您登录。如果您已经有一个缓存会话 cookie,您只会看到同意对话框。查看同意对话框并同意。...范围来自 Gmail API。redirect_uri 是授权授予应返回到客户端应用程序 URL。这应该与来自客户注册过程(在 DMV 处)值相匹配。您不希望授权被退回到外国应用程序。...它们是必要,因为客户能力,我们需要如何获得客户同意,谁正在同意,这给 OAuth 增加了很多复杂性。 当人们问您是否支持 OAuth 时,您必须澄清他们要求。

21240

如何使用GDir-Thief提取Google People目录

云平台(GCP)项目 首先,我们需要通过下列命令来获取Google API访问令牌: 创建一个Gmail或Google账号。...配置OAuth同意界面 在概览页面的左侧点击“凭证”,然后选择“配置同意界面”,此时将显示“OAuth同意界面”。 点击应用程序外部用户类型,点击创建。...在弹出页面中检查应用程序中所有的Google People范围。 点击“更新”,然后点击“保存并继续”。...将目标Google账号添加至应用程序测试用户 为了使用该脚本对目标执行测试,我们需要将目标Google账号添加至应用程序测试用户列表中: 在页面左侧点击“OAutch同意界面”。...在邮件栏中输入目标用户Gmail邮箱地址。 点击“保存”按钮即可。

80630

PwnAuth——一个可以揭露OAuth滥用利器

授权服务器 授权服务器提供资源所有者用来同意或拒绝接口。服务器可以与API资源相同,或者是另一个不同组件。在本例中,Microsoft登录门户是“授权服务器”。...资源所有者可以选择同意或拒绝此授权请求。 3.同意后,授权服务器将使用授权码重定向应用程序。...此外,删除攻击者访问权唯一方法是显式撤销对OAuth应用程序访问。为了获得OAuth令牌,攻击者需要通过社会工程说服受害者点击“同意链接”并同意应用程序。...FireEye在M-TRENDS 2017 report中介绍了APT28滥用OAuth,获取美国政客电子邮件。从那以后,FireEye已经看到这种技术已经蔓延到寻求在Gmail中传播商品蠕虫。...· 对所有同意应用程序查询企业用户。 · 记录所有用户同意事件并报告可疑活动。

1.7K20

SquarePhish:一款结合了OAuth身份验证流和二维码高级网络钓鱼测试工具

”,当前使用客户端ID为Microsoft Authenticator App: 通过首先发送二维码,我们可以避免提前启动仅持续15分钟OAuth设备代码工作流。...OAuth设备代码验证流程,并向目标用户发送生成设备代码,然后要求他们输入合法Microsoft设备代码网站(这将启动OAauth设备代码流程15分钟计时器)。...,并将提示其点击同意: 目标用户完成身份验证并点击同意之后,身份验证令牌将保存在本地,并将通过请求应用程序定义范围向目标用户提供访问: [2022-04-08 14:32:28,796] [info...# SMTP 端口, 默认为465 SMTP_SERVER = "smtp.gmail.com..." # SMTP 服务器, 默认为GMail SMTP_PROTO =

60330

一杯茶时间,上手第三方登录类库 JustAuth

登录gitee后,我们点击右上角用户头像,选择设置,然后点击第三方应用进入第三方应用管理页面,点击右上角创建应用按钮,进入应用创建页面 我们按照提示填入我们应用信息即可。...应用名称: 一般填写自己网站名称即可 应用描述: 一般填写自己应用描述即可 应用主页: 填写自己网站首页地址 应用回调地址: 重点,该地址为用户授权后需要跳转到自己网站地址,默认携带一个code...注意,如果您当前没有在浏览器中登录过您账号,您将会看到如下页面: 我们点击“同意授权”后,第三方应用(Gitee)将会生成一个code授权码,连带着我们先前传过去state一并回调到我们配置redirectUri...创建OAuth应用 创建完成后将会得到如下内容: 复制Application Id、Secret和Callback url备用 实现AuthSource接口 AuthSource.java是提供OAuth...平台API地址统一接口,提供以下接口: AuthSource#authorize(): 获取授权url.

2.2K41

OAuth 2.0 for Client-side Web Applications

如果您公共应用利用范围来某些用户数据允许访问,它必须完成验证过程。如果您看到未验证应用程序在屏幕上测试您应用程序时,您必须提交验证请求将其删除。...获得OAuth 2.0访问令牌 下列步骤显示了与谷歌OAuth 2.0服务器应用程序交互如何获得用户同意执行代表用户API请求。...在这个阶段,谷歌将显示一个窗口同意,显示您应用程序名称和谷歌API服务,它请求允许与用户授权凭证访问。然后,用户可以同意或拒绝授予访问您应用程序。...也可以为应用程序编程撤销给它访问。编程撤销是重要情况下在用户退订或删除应用程序。换言之,在去除过程一部分可以包括API请求,以确保许可所述应用程序权限被除去。...JS客户端库 OAuth 2.0用户端点 要以编程方式撤销令牌,电话GoogleAuth.disconnect(): GoogleAuth 。断开();

2.1K10

使用OAuth 2.0访问谷歌API

登录后,用户被询问他们是否愿意承认你应用程序请求权限。这个过程被称为用户同意。 如果用户授予许可,谷歌授权服务器发送您应用程序访问令牌(或授权代码,你应用程序可以使用,以获得访问令牌)。...当你应用程序重定向浏览器谷歌URL授权序列开始; 该URL包括查询参数指示所请求访问类型。谷歌处理用户身份验证,会话选择和用户同意。其结果是一个授权码,其应用可以换取访问令牌和刷新令牌。...当你应用程序重定向浏览器谷歌URL授权序列开始; 该URL包括查询参数指示所请求访问类型。谷歌处理用户身份验证,会话选择和用户同意。...您应用程序调用代表服务帐户谷歌API,并且不需要经过用户同意。(在非服务帐户情况,您应用程序调用API谷歌代表最终用户,有时也需要用户同意。)...刷新令牌可能会停止对这些原因工作: 用户已撤销你应用程序访问。 刷新令牌没有被使用六个月。 用户更改密码,并刷新令牌包含Gmail作用域。 用户帐户已超过批准(现场)刷新令牌最大数量。

4.4K10

异步编程 - 08 Spring框架中异步执行_TaskExecutor接口和@Async应用

TaskExecutor接口 与java.util.concurrent.Executor是等价,其只有一个接口。...由上可知基于@Async注解实现异步执行方式时,大大简化了我们异步编程运算负担,我们不必再显式地创建线程池并把任务手动提交到线程池内,只要直接在需要异步执行方法上添加@Async注解即可。...要在Spring Boot应用程序中使用@Async,请按照以下步骤进行操作: 添加依赖:首先,您需要确保您Spring Boot项目具有适当依赖项。...@Async 注解会应用默认线程池 SimpleAsyncTaskExecutor 这种TaskExecutor接口实现不会复用线程,对应每个请求会新创建一个对应线程来执行。...这对于需要更多控制复杂应用程序非常有用。确保根据您需求调整线程池大小和其他参数。

34930

Android第三方登陆

查看效果-->用模拟器会报错 5.集成到自己应用里面; 开发平台 *开放平台(Open Platform) 在软件业和网络中,开放平台是指软件系统通过公开其应用程序编程接口(API)或函数(function...形象解释:申请调兵-->皇帝同意-->兵符-->开始调兵 拿到用户在第三方平台唯一标识; 获取用户nickname,头像,邮箱等其他信息; 微博第三方登录 1.注册成为开发者 2.创建应用:微博创建应用流程稍微麻烦一点...或者关联lib工程 2.查看androidMinfest.xml 3.寻找关键代码 oauth OAuth是一个开放标准,允许用户让第三方应用访问该用户在某一网站上存储私密资源(如照片,视频,联系人列表...oauth产生背景 -->举例 oauth2.0授权流程 (A)用户打开客户端以后,客户端要求用户给予授权。 (B)用户同意给予客户端授权。...oauth2.0涉及角色 (1) Third-party application:第三方应用程序,本文中又称"客户端"(client),即上一节例子中"云冲印"。

61920

详解JWT和Session,SAML, OAuth和SSO,

OAuth 从获取 token 到使用 token 访问接口。这其实是标准 OAuth2.0 机制下访问 API 流程。这里介绍一下 OAuth 里外相关概念,更深入理解 token作用。...如果用户同意, IDP 向 客户端 返回 authorization code。...但以上 SSO 流程体现不出 OAuth 本意。 OAuth 本意是 一个应用 允许 另一个应用 在 用户授权 情况下 访问自己数据。...所以你在使用 Facebook 或者 Gmail 账号登陆第三方站点时,会出现 授权对话框,告诉你 *第三方站点 可以访问你哪些信息,需要征得你同意。 ?...客户端本地保存一份合法 JWT,当用户需要调用接口时,附带上该合法 JWT,每一次调用接口,后端都使用请求中附带 JWT 做一次 合法性验证。这样也间接达到了 认证用户 目的。

3K20

1.第三方登陆

开发平台 *开放平台(Open Platform) 在软件业和网络中,开放平台是指软件系统通过公开其应用程序编程接口(API)或函数(function)来使外部程序可以增加该软件系统功能或使用该软件系统资源...形象解释:申请调兵-->皇帝同意-->兵符-->开始调兵 拿到用户在第三方平台唯一标识; 获取用户nickname,头像,邮箱等其他信息; 微博第三方登录 1.注册成为开发者 2.创建应用:微博创建应用流程稍微麻烦一点...或者关联lib工程 2.查看androidMinfest.xml 3.寻找关键代码 oauth OAuth是一个开放标准,允许用户让第三方应用访问该用户在某一网站上存储私密资源(如照片,视频,联系人列表...oauth产生背景 -->举例 oauth2.0授权流程 (A)用户打开客户端以后,客户端要求用户给予授权。 (B)用户同意给予客户端授权。...oauth2.0涉及角色 (1) Third-party application:第三方应用程序,本文中又称"客户端"(client),即上一节例子中"云冲印"。

1.6K90

企微获取用户敏感数据

一、简介 1、企微数据安全更新 从2022年6月20号20点开始,除通讯录同步以外基础应用(如客户联系、微信客服、会话存档、日程等),以及新创建自建应用与代开发应用,调用该接口时,不再返回以下字段:...头像、性别、手机、邮箱、企业邮箱、员工个人二维码、地址,应用需要通过oauth2手工授权方式获取管理员与员工本人授权字段。...企业应用URL链接(包括自定义菜单或者消息中链接),均可通过OAuth2.0验证接口来获取成员UserId身份信息。...用户选择是否同意授权 C) 若用户同意授权,则认证服务器将用户重定向到第一步指定重定向URI,同时附上一个授权码。...snsapi_privateinfo授权时返回,第三方应用不可获取 email 邮箱,仅在用户同意snsapi_privateinfo授权时返回,第三方应用不可获取 biz_mail 企业邮箱,仅在用户同意

70530

唯品会:授权流程说明

一、引言 您应用和唯品会开放平台对接后,需要获取有关用户(包括供应商)受限访问隐私数据(如:商品、订单等),为保证用户数据安全性与隐私性,您应用需要取得用户授权。...4)获取访问令牌 四、应用验证授权流程 引导需要授权用户到如下地址: https://auth.vip.com/oauth2/authorize?...access_token=abcd 六、授权有效期 程序调用接口时需判断接口返回值,如果用户access_token失效,需要引导用户重新授权。...refresh_token有效期为1年 用户修改了密码,冻结了对应用授权 唯品会发现用户帐号被盗,冻结了用户对应用授权 七、接口说明 接口 说明 OAuth2/authorize 请求用户授权token...OAuth2/token 获取授权过access token OAuth2/token_info 授权信息查询接口 OAuth2/revoke_token 授权回收接口 /oauth2/authorize

4.6K20

Google支付和服务端验证

因为公司业务需求,需要使用google登录和支付。google支付分为订阅和应用内购买两种,笔者使用应用内购买这种方式,这里将整个google支付和支付验证流程记录下来。...开启Google Play Android Developer API 设置oauth同意屏幕(就是拉起开发者授权账号登录时登录页面) 创建web应用oauth客户端ID google play开发者后台...Google Play Android Developer API” image.png 开启“Google Play Android Developer API” image.png setp3 开启同意屏幕...填上必填项 这里填上必填项就行了,这个授权同意屏幕,请求code时拉起来给咋们开发人员开,填啥都无所谓  setp4 创建oauth2客户端id image.png 创建页面和创建成功后修改页面可以获取到...过期问题 api项目-同意屏幕,发布状态为测试(有效期7天) RefreshToken 6个月都未使用,这个要维护accessToken有效性,应该可以不必考虑 授权账号改密码了(笔者未测试,修改开发者账号密码是否会导致过期

5.1K30

带你认识什么是OAuth2和Spring认证服务器

作为一个合格Java研发,你需要知道认证几种方式,怎么设计一个支持各种方式登录服务器,如何控制第三方应用程序访问用户资源,本文带你一步步揭开认证授权面纱! 什么是OAuth2?...OAuth2.0授权框架使第三方应用程序能够代表资源所有者通过协调资源所有者和HTTP服务之间批准交互,或允许第三方应用程序代表自己获得对HTTP服务有限访问。...客户端,想要接入应用,包含第三方应用 (外卖小哥) authorization server 认证服务器,负责颁发校验token(门口保安) OAuth2.0认证方式 ---- Authorization...流程图 A: 客户端发起认证请求,开启整个认证流程,通常是用浏览器,请求resource owner(资源拥有者,也就是用户)来同意自己获取该用户在resource server上资源(通常是接口)...编程实现Authorization Code方式登录 ---- 老样子我们还是用Spring解决方案。

77520

假冒App引发新网络钓鱼威胁

然而,实际上,网络钓鱼仍然是全球企业和消费者面临最大威胁之一。 而且情况将变得更糟。 5月3日,有100万Gmail用户收到自己某个邮箱联系人发来假冒谷歌文档分享请求并遭受攻击。...撇去各种术语,简单来说OAuth是一种让互联网用户无需共享密码即可将第三方应用添加到现有的在线服务(如谷歌、脸书和推特)方式。...取代密码是,用户同意应用程序(可能不止一项)权限请求,然后为其提供OAuth令牌,该令牌可用于访问用户帐户全部或部分内容。 这里是一些热门服务OAuth权限例子。 这次攻击发生了什么?...合法应用程序会请求一些访问权限,例如用户联系人或电子邮件地址,但是如果它要求“全部访问”或帐户管理权限(例如:“查看和管理你电子邮件”权限),你心里应该响起警报。...因此,除防火墙、杀毒和电子邮件白名单等预防性安全措施外,制定良好事件响应计划至关重要。 如果员工受到OAuth攻击,公司应立即撤销该假冒应用访问权限,并检查黑客是否能够利用它进入任何其他帐户。

1.2K50
领券